Transaction

4a249ff5dd8fee7cde03a72b1ddbf4b7bde95b7988b8e449bf5bc9cb56b2ad06

Summary

In Block153616
TimeSun, 23 Apr 2023 15:54:45 UTC
Total Input857.46419271 Nebula
Total Output912.46419271 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
734711 Confirmations912.46419271 Nebula
Raw Transaction